India Post and Amazon in Pact to Boost Parcel Delivery

Amazon Transportation Services (Amazon India) and the Department of Posts (India Post) announced a strategic Memorandum of Understanding to fortify their nationwide logistics partnership.

By combining Amazon’s customer-centricity and technological prowess with India Post’s vast last-mile delivery network and decades of expertise, the collaboration aims to redefine benchmarks in e-commerce logistics.

Under the MoU, the two will closely synchronize operations through seamless integration and knowledge exchange to maximize efficiencies, optimize resource utilization, and explore capacity sharing across their logistics networks.

The alliance will drive mutual growth while elevating the delivery experience for Amazon customers, especially in remote and rural parts of India. In the last 2-3 years, India Post’s footprint across the Amazon logistics network has more than doubled with pickup points growing from 6 locations to 13 locations across the country.

In another first, Amazon became the first e-commerce company to enable an end-to-end integrated cash-on-delivery solution with India Post.

This, along with overall improvements, has resulted in a near 3X increase in the volume of Amazon parcels being delivered via India Post in the past 18 months.
